首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> .NET > C# >

C#怎么解析WORD文件把内容显示到richtextbox上

2012-04-17 
C#如何解析WORD文件把内容显示到richtextbox上C#如何解析WORD文件把内容显示到richtextbox上[解决办法]你

C#如何解析WORD文件把内容显示到richtextbox上
C#如何解析WORD文件把内容显示到richtextbox上

[解决办法]
你可以先转成RTF,再读取就可以了

C# code
Word.Application newApp = new Word.Application();                 // specifying the Source & Target file names                object Source="c:\\abc\\Source.doc";                object Target="c:\\abc\\Target.rtf";                // Use for the parameter whose type are not known or                  // say Missing                object Unknown =Type.Missing;                // Source document open here                // Additional Parameters are not known so that are                  // set as a missing type                newApp.Documents.Open(ref Source,ref Unknown,                      ref Unknown,ref Unknown,ref Unknown,                      ref Unknown,ref Unknown,ref Unknown,                      ref Unknown,ref Unknown,ref Unknown,                      ref Unknown,ref Unknown,ref Unknown,ref Unknown);        // Specifying the format in which you want the output file                 object format = Word.WdSaveFormat.wdFormatRTF;        //Changing the format of the document                newApp.ActiveDocument.SaveAs(ref Target,ref format,                         ref Unknown,ref Unknown,ref Unknown,                         ref Unknown,ref Unknown,ref Unknown,                         ref Unknown,ref Unknown,ref Unknown,                         ref Unknown,ref Unknown,ref Unknown,                         ref Unknown,ref Unknown);                                    // for closing the application                newApp.Quit(ref Unknown,ref Unknown,ref Unknown); 

热点排行